    __ Top 10 Department Store Sweets Links and Timestamps __
    Shibuya Hikarie Location: goo.gl/maps/xqiKEtzrGhw
    0:00 - Intro
    1:06 - 10. Ichigo Daifuku from Murakami
    2:35 - 9. Eggs Benedict Quiche from Quiche Yoroizuka
    5:03 - 8. Matcha Cake and Montblanc from Giotto
    8:01 - 7. Mille-Feuille from Berne
    10:36 - 6. Ranmitsu from Zenkashoin
    12:47 - 5. Melon Bread from Nemo Bakery
    14:08 - 4. Saya from Patisserie Sadaharu AOKI paris
    16:10 - 3. Premium Soft Cream from Le Chocolate de H
    17:02 - 2. Wa-Rusk from Wasaku Beniya
    19:10 - 1. Othello from Del'immo
